Indulgent Caramel Crush Bars Dessert Recipe

  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: 12 bars 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Crust

  • 1.25 cups butter, melted
  • 1.5 cups quick oats
  • 2.25 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1.5 cups brown sugar

Caramel Filling

  • 0.25 cups butter, melted
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 0.25 cups milk
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 tablespoons flour

Instructions

  1. Melt Butter: Melt 1.25 cups of butter in a microwave-safe bowl by heating it for about 1 to 2 minutes until completely liquefied.
  2. Prepare Crust Mixture: In a large mixing bowl, combine the melted butter with quick oats, all-purpose flour, and brown sugar. Stir until the mixture becomes crumbly yet sticky.
  3. Form Crust: Press two-thirds of the oat mixture evenly into a greased 9×13 inch baking pan to create the crust layer.
  4. Pre-bake Crust: Preheat the oven to 325°F (163°C). Bake the crust for 10 minutes, then remove it and let it cool slightly.
  5. Make Caramel Filling: In a saucepan over medium heat, melt the remaining 0.25 cups of butter. Add 1 cup of brown sugar and stir until the mixture becomes smooth and glossy.
  6. Add Liquids & Flour: Stir in the milk, vanilla extract, and flour continuously to achieve a smooth caramel filling consistency.
  7. Simmer Filling: Bring the caramel mixture to a gentle boil, then let it simmer for 3 minutes, stirring constantly to prevent burning.
  8. Assemble Bars: Pour the hot caramel filling evenly over the cooled crust in the pan. Spread out with a spatula to cover the crust fully.
  9. Add Topping: Sprinkle the reserved one-third of the crumb mixture on top of the caramel filling to create a crunchy topping layer.
  10. Bake Final Bars: Lower the oven temperature to 300°F (149°C) and bake the assembled bars for another 20 minutes.
  11. Cool and Serve: Allow the bars to cool completely in the pan before slicing into squares for serving.

Notes

  • Use quick oats for the best texture in the crust; old-fashioned oats may alter the crumb structure.
  • Make sure to stir the caramel filling constantly while simmering to avoid burning and to achieve a smooth texture.
  • Allow the bars to cool fully before cutting to prevent them from falling apart.
  • This recipe can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
  • For a richer flavor, consider using dark brown sugar instead of light brown sugar.
